Running is a dynamic coordinated motion process on foot. It has been the best aid for cardiac control and improvement. Body exercise is a medically proven necessity for mental and body fitness. For ages, running has become competitive with medals and rewards. Its highest hype with global recognition is at the Olympics. Running is in dimensions of either long distance or short distance. The climatic conditions of a geographical location determines which types of running will be prominent among runners there. Athletes in cold temperate regions have slow twitch muscles with more endurances to go longer. They also have higher hemoglobin red blood cells for longer respiratory endurance. While on the other hand, athletes in hot temperate regions have fast twitch muscles which is more bulky and full of power for speed but less endurance.

Germany is a cold temperate region that has produced more long distance runners and world champions than sprint athletes. One of them is Mr Dieter Baumann which I met at the Stadtwerke Slindelfingen Hallenmeeting at Glaspalast Sindelfingen on the 27th January, 2018. He is based in Tübingen, in Baden-Württemberg. He was a 5000m world champion. He is presently a long distance coach and his wife a sprint coach. He has a house of athletes with his sons and daughters all running. One of them is Jackie Baumann, a 200m sprint specialist. I had my first European race and indoor track experience here in Germany in 200m at 16;50 placing third. I also ran a 400m race an hour later at 18;05 placing third again being a sprint athlete. It was a fabulous complete experience for me running in an indoor hall in a slightly bended short curve and straight track path but warm indoor from cold.
